About LifeLink
More than four decades ago, a visionary group of innovators, led by renowned nephrologist Dr. Dana Shires, made a life-changing commitment—to save lives through organ and tissue donation. From that bold beginning, LifeLink Foundation was established – founded with heart, purpose, and a mission that still guides us today.
What started as a nonprofit with big dreams has grown into a vision-driven organization of more than 700 dedicated professionals across west-central Florida, Georgia, parts of South Carolina, Puerto Rico, and the US Virgin Islands.

What You’ll Do
As a Assistant Manager Family Care Coordinator Program-Vascular, you will directly contribute to LifeLink’s life-saving mission.
Primarily responsible for daily oversight, mentoring, education, and evaluation of Family Care Coordinators and other assigned staff while working within established LifeLink Foundation, OPO, and regulating agency policies and protocols. Coordinates the orientation of new Family Care and Transplant Coordinators to ensure the process is efficient and comprehensive. Mentors new coordinator staff through one-on-one interactions, frequent meetings and through collaboration with the Recovery Services Manager. Coordinates opportunities for authorization or donor desigination in pursuit of maximizing the number of organs recovered and transplanted. Maintains clinical skills and will function as a Family Care Coordinator. This position maintains an ongoing open line of communication with the Manager of Family Care Program, Administrator on Call, and the OPO Director(s), as appropriate. In addition this position is responsible for assisting with the development, implementation and monitoring of policies, procedures, strategies, and action plans related to the authorization, disclosure, medical social history risk assessment, QAPI, and other family interactions.
Key Responsibilities :
Guides assigned staff toward accomplishment of LifeLink’s mission and goals; including selection, training and development, scheduling and job assignment, coaching and counseling, appraisal and recognition, and recommending promotional and disciplinary status : Directs work planning : approves call schedules, vacation requests, expense reports, etc., to ensure adequate staff and adherence to policies, as directed by Manager of Family Care Program.
Participates in hiring through screening resumes and conducting interviews.
Serves as mentor to new staff by coordinating and participating in classroom orientation and regular meetings to assess progress and meets documentation deadlines.
Monitors the need for the Peer Assist Program and offers assistance with challenging end of life conversations or objection to donor designation.
May participate in mid-year and annual performance appraisals of assigned staff in collaboration with Manager of Family Care Program.
